About the Job

The Immune Hematology Manager (IHM) is responsible for effectively applying promotional and selling strategies while growing the product base for Sanofi in their specified geography. Specifically, the IHM will be responsible for the promotion of Belumosudil in their assigned geography, if approved. The IHM will provide on-label product information to designated key opinion leaders, health care providers/accounts, and will be responsible for establishing and maintaining relationships within the cGVHD community.
